We are encountering a strange problem in one of our buildings. The building has IAP225 (about 20) in a cluster. Clearpass is configured.
With a latest generation ipad mini, we try to connect to a EAP-PEAP enabled SSID. We use a username and password. Clearpass verifies the credentials and returns the VLAN name to the IAP virtual controller.
This works, the ipad is placed in the correct subnet and can work. However, it seems (?) while walking around (roaming) something goes wrong. (this is an educated guess)
The ipad tries to connect to the SSID, it takes a long time, and after a while returns an error stating the password was wrong. The password was definently not wrong. In clearpass, when checking the access tracker, we see a time-out (please see below).
When the ipad doesn't move around in the building, the problem doesn't occur... Any ideas on what might cause this? OKC is enabled.
Error Code:
9002
Error Category:
RADIUS protocol
Error Message:
Request timed out
Alerts for this Request
RADIUS Client did not complete EAP transaction
